There are more than one solution for finding the-number-of-digits in a given number.

在给定的数字中查找数字的方法不止一种。

For example:

例如:

Method-1:

方法1:

int findn(int num)
{
    char snum[100];
    sprintf(snum, "%d", num);
    return strlen(snum);
}

Method-2:

方法2:

int findn(int num)
{
    int n = 0;
    while(num) {
        num /= 10;
        n++;
    }
    return n;
}

Method-3:

方法三:

int findn(int num)
{
    /* math.h included */
    return (int) log10(num) + 1;
}

The question is - what is the most efficient method? I know method-2 is O(n) but what about method-1 and method-3? How do I find the run-time complexity of library functions?

问题是,最有效的方法是什么?我知道method-2是O(n)那么method-1和method-3呢?如何发现库函数的运行时复杂性?

#2


9  

The GCC/Clang __builtin_clz() or Microsoft Visual C _BitScanReverse() intrinsic functions compile to a single machine instruction on many machines. You can use this as the basis for an O(1) solution. Here's a 32-bit implementation:

GCC/Clang __builtin_clz()或Microsoft Visual C _BitScanReverse()的内部函数编译为许多机器上的单个机器指令。您可以将其作为O(1)解决方案的基础。这是一个32位的实现:

#include <limits.h>
#include <stdint.h>

/* Return the number of digits in the decimal representation of n. */
unsigned digits(uint32_t n) {
    static uint32_t powers[10] = {
        0, 10, 100, 1000, 10000, 100000, 1000000,
        10000000, 100000000, 1000000000,
    };
    static unsigned maxdigits[33] = {
        1, 1, 1, 1, 2, 2, 2, 3, 3, 3, 4, 4, 4, 4, 5, 5,
        5, 6, 6, 6, 7, 7, 7, 7, 8, 8, 8, 9, 9, 9, 10, 10, 10, 
    };
    unsigned bits = sizeof(n) * CHAR_BIT - __builtin_clz(n);
    unsigned digits = maxdigits[bits];
    if (n < powers[digits - 1]) {
        -- digits;
    }
    return digits;
}

#6


3  

These functions give drastically different results for non-positive numbers (the worst is method 3), so comparing their time complexities is of dubious value. I would use the one that gives the answer required in all cases; without context, we can't know what that is (it's probably not method 3).

这些函数对于非正数的结果截然不同(最坏的是方法3),所以比较它们的时间复杂度是值得怀疑的。我将使用在所有情况下给出所需答案的那个;没有上下文,我们无法知道它是什么(它可能不是方法3)。

For method 1, findn(0) == 1, and findn(-n) == digits in n + 1 (because of the negative sign).

对于方法1,findn(0) = 1, findn(-n) = n + 1中的位数(因为是负号)。

For method 2, findn(0) == 0, and findn(-n) == digits in n.

对于方法2,findn(0) = 0, findn(-n) = n中的位数。

For method 3, findn(0) == INT_MIN, and findn(-n) == INT_MIN as well.

对于方法3,findn(0) == INT_MIN和findn(-n) == INT_MIN。
